## Drift: payroll export format change not reflected in prod

Wageline switched its payroll export from fixed-width to delimited last sprint. Staging config was updated; production was not. Exports to the Kestrel clearing job are now failing validation. Need a reviewer to confirm the prod override matches what staging has been running. For reference, staging currently runs with these values.

config for yahof-tajop:
zorath:
  pin: 7493
  metrics_host: metrics.zorath.tolvaqsys.internal
  tenant: praiel
  seal: seal_fd9cd4f1

## Tuning

Gating for Bramblefort canaries is intentionally conservative: a canary only advances when error-rate, latency, and saturation checks all pass for the full observation window. Loosening any single threshold without adjusting the window invites false promotions, so change them together and note it in the sync minutes. The current gating constants are listed here.

tuning table, kagag-yahip:
RATE_LIMITS = {
    "druath": 1,
    "wenwyn": 5,
    "ulaael": 2,
    "holath": 5,
}

Hey Priva,

Quick heads-up before Friday's DR drill for the Inkmill markdown pipeline: we'll restore the renderer config from the cold backup, so you'll need the escrow credentials handy. Grab a coffee first — the restore takes a while. For the sealed vault copy, the recovery passphrase is below.

recovery phrase for kahop-kahap: istys-novdor-joreth-silir-eliys

## Build Provenance: Catalogue Import Service

The Thornquist catalogue importer for the Ashbury Public Collections is built from the sealed pipeline only; ad-hoc builds must never reach production, as import mappings are generated at compile time and drift silently otherwise. Future maintainers should verify every deployed artifact against the provenance ledger before approving a release. The artifact currently serving imports carries the token shown on the next line.

build token for yaguf-yadug: htk6_2ede56

Heads up: if the Lintrock baseline file in the Quarrow repo drifts from main, CI fails with a "stale baseline" error even when the code is fine. Quick fix is to regenerate the baseline on a clean checkout and re-push. If a customer build is blocked, confirm the failing run matches the token below before escalating.

build token for yadug-yagag: htk21_c863c33eb8b82c0c9c152